It’s been quite the past couple of weeks if you’re a Gmail user as we’ve seen its desktop, mobile and Android versions receive an update and it looks iOS users are now receiving their own updated version of Gmail.

Gmail for iOS version 2.3.14159 brings a small number of improvements, but improvements we’re sure most users will appreciate. The first improvement Google rolled out was to Gmail for iOS’ notifications options as you’ll now be able to customize what kind of messages you’ll receive a notification for on an account basis.

The second improvement brings the new mobile inbox we’ve seen on Android, which means you’ll be able to use Gmail’s new sorted inbox, although you’ll need to activate the new inbox through the desktop version of Gmail before it shows up in the Gmail iOS app.

The new Gmail for iOS update brings this version one step closer to offering an identical experience to its Android app and is one Gmail users should definitely update right this second.
